FTP (File Transfer Protocol) merupakan suatu
protokol yang digunakan untuk melakukan pertukaran file/data dalam sebuah
jaringan komputer. FTP ini merupakan aplikasi untuk mempermudahkan melakukan
pertukaran data antar dua buah komputer (server dan server). Disini saya
menggunakan aplikasi vsftpd.
Berikut langkah-langkah konfigurasinya :
1. Pertama
jalankan virtualnya, masuk sebagai user root dan pastikan sudah terhubung ke
internet. Update dahulu dengan perintah apt-get
update
2. Selanjutnya
install paket ftp server nya dengan perintah apt-get install vsftpd tunggu sampai selesai proses installasinya
3. Kemudian
edit file vsftpd nya yang terletak di dalam direktori /etc/ dengan perintah nano /etc/vsftpd.conf
4. Maka
akan muncul tampilan default file vsftpd nya, edit listen=YES tanpa ada tanda
pagar, anonymous_enable=NO tanpa ada tanda pagar perintah ini di disable agar
anonymous user tidak bisa masuk, local_enable=YES tanpa ada tanda pagar,
write_enable=YES tanpa ada tanda pagar
5. Selanjutnya
dirmessage_enable=YES tanpa ada tanda pagar, use_local=YES tanpa ada tanda
pagar
6. Edit
file selanjutnya lihat pada gambar dibawah ini
7. Chroot_local=NO
kemudian simpan konfigurasinya
8. Kemudian
restart ftp nya agar konfigurasinya bisa diterima oleh sistem dengan perintah service vsftpd restart
9. Selanjutnya
membuat sebuah user yang nantinya berguna sebagai akses untuk mengatur
konfigurasi FTP SERVER dengan perintah adduser prita
10. Selanjutnya
ketikkan perintah mkdir /home/prita/ftp
11. Ketikkan
perintah lagi chown prita:prita
/home/prita/ftp
13. Chown prita:prita
/home/prita/ftp/files
14. Setelah
itu silahkan uji coba di web browser dengan ketikkan ip local kalian maka akan
muncul tampilan untuk sig in
15. Masukkan
username dan password yang sudah di buat tadi
16. Ketika
sudah masuk maka akan muncul folder yang ada
17. Pengujian
lain bisa di cmd (command prompt) dengan ketikkan perintah ftp ip local (192.168.29.1) masukkan username dan password nya
18. Selesai.